KickJava   Java API By Example, From Geeks To Geeks.

Java > Open Source Codes > com > sun > java > swing > plaf > gtk > BluecurveColorType


1 /*
2  * @(#)BluecurveColorType.java 1.4 03/12/19
3  *
4  * Copyright 2004 Sun Microsystems, Inc. All rights reserved.
5  * SUN PROPRIETARY/CONFIDENTIAL. Use is subject to license terms.
6  */

7 package com.sun.java.swing.plaf.gtk;
8
9 import javax.swing.plaf.synth.ColorType JavaDoc;
10 /**
11  * @version 1.4, 12/19/03
12  * @author Scott Violet
13  */

14 class BluecurveColorType extends GTKColorType {
15     // Used for menuitems:
16
// Outer is also used for the radio button selected dot
17
static final ColorType JavaDoc OUTER = new BluecurveColorType("Outer");
18     static final ColorType JavaDoc INNER_LEFT = new BluecurveColorType("Inner Left");
19     static final ColorType JavaDoc INNER_RIGHT = new BluecurveColorType("Inner Right");
20     static final ColorType JavaDoc TOP_GRADIENT = new BluecurveColorType("Bottom");
21     static final ColorType JavaDoc BOTTOM_GRADIENT = new BluecurveColorType("Top");
22
23     // Used by popupmenu
24
// OUTER2 is also used for the scratches on split panes.
25
static final ColorType JavaDoc OUTER2 = new BluecurveColorType("Outer2");
26     static final ColorType JavaDoc INNER_RIGHT2 = new BluecurveColorType(
27                                               "Inner Right2");
28
29     // Used by buttons
30
static final ColorType JavaDoc OUTER3 = new BluecurveColorType("Outer3");
31
32     // Used by MenuBar
33
static final ColorType JavaDoc OUTER4 = new BluecurveColorType("Outer4");
34
35     // Used by arrows
36
static final ColorType JavaDoc OUTER5 = new BluecurveColorType("Outer5");
37
38     static final int MIN_ID;
39     static final int MAX_ID;
40
41     static {
42         MIN_ID = OUTER.getID();
43         MAX_ID = OUTER5.getID();
44     }
45
46     BluecurveColorType(String JavaDoc string) {
47         super(string);
48     }
49 }
50
Popular Tags